Construction Excellence Southwest Summit 2026

Laurence Associates recently attended the Construction Excellence Southwest Summit 2026, where industry professionals from across the construction sector came together to explore the key challenges and opportunities shaping the future of the built environment.

The event featured insightful panel discussions covering topics such as skills and AI, sustainability, building safety, procurement and emerging technologies. Each session highlighted how collaboration, innovation and forward-thinking approaches are helping the sector respond to evolving demands.

It was a valuable opportunity for Jason and Sam to gain insight into how these important issues are being addressed across the industry, as well as to connect with likeminded professionals and build new relationships within the sector.

Events like this are an important reminder of the collective effort required to ensure construction continues to grow, adapt and thrive.
